How Bridgewater's environment penalizes a roof

New Jersey sits in a humid continental area. Bridgewater finds approximately 45 inches of rainfall a year as well as acquires its reveal of massive, fast-moving storms. Include freeze-thaw cycles in wintertime, periodic ice dams, and long sunlight direct exposure coming from late spring season with early loss. A roof on a regular two-story in Bridgewater absorbs all of that while dealing with attic room dampness and venting heat.

The environment influences everything: the underlayment you pick, the amount of ice as well as water defense is actually called for at eaves and also lowlands, the bolt type for shingles as well as metal, as well as how much consumption and exhaust air flow is needed to maintain the roof deck dry. An unit that does in coastal Peninsula May may neglect early right here if it is actually light on ice security. Conversely, a deck along with unsatisfactory venting will certainly bake shingles, increase attic temps, and also void warranties.

I have actually found lovely perspective shingles fail in 10 to 12 years due to the fact that the soffit experienced roofers Bridgewater NJ vents were actually painted shut and also the spine vents plugged along with protection. Correcting the roof without repairing the airflow feels like changing tires without aligning the steering wheels. It purchases you time, however not value.

What a total body really includes

A roof is certainly not simply the apparent shingles. A trusted system in New Jersey includes ice and also water shield at eaves, lowlands, and infiltrations; a quality man-made underlayment on the remaining deck; metal drip upper hand; starter shingles at eaves and clears; field shingles; ridge cap; correctly shown off vents as well as bundles; as well as precisely cut, well-sealed valleys. Around smokeshafts and also walls, step flashing ought to be actually switched out, not painted over. Closed-cut lowlands prevail on building shingles, though available metal valleys perform well and also are actually easier to inspect.

The venting plan deserves a separate mention. Intake using soffit vents paired with an ongoing ridge vent is actually the traditional residential method. If a home does not have soffit vents, box vents or other remedies could be utilized, but the goal continues to be the same: balanced airflow that takes out humidity as well as excess heat. Mixing ridge vents and also electrical power supporters without a planning produces adverse pressure that can pull climate with vents. A pro will certainly work out net free of charge air vent place as well as reveal how your particular attic room volume and format lead the design.

Gutters are often aspect of a roof project. If the existing gutters are actually undersized or even pitched poorly, changing a roof without resolving them is actually a missed out on opportunity. Six-inch K-style gutters along with three-by-four downspouts move extra water than the much older five-inch setups and also help protect against washout near bases. In leaf-heavy neighborhoods, protections can easily help, however the inappropriate protector can result in water to overshoot. A quick conversation about plant cover and maintenance practices commonly leads to the right choice.

Code, permits, and also evaluations in Bridgewater

New Jersey complies with the International Residential Code along with state modifications. Bridgewater Township calls for licenses for roof replacement. While the process is actually simple, it still needs focus. The contractor normally draws the permit as well as timetables inspections. Inspectors examine the extent, the number of levels being actually gotten rid of, and also particular code things like ice obstacle protection. If your home currently possesses pair of existing roof levels, a total tear-off is actually required. Placing a 3rd coating is not permitted as well as would certainly be a bad method anyway.

Homeowners at times ask whether an assessor is going to climb the roof. Typically, the evaluation pays attention to compliance as described in the license package, as well as some examinations are actually graphic coming from the ground or even during the course of an in-progress visit. A trustworthy roofer photographs each stage, from basic decking to the positioning of ice and water shield, thus you have a document no matter the examiner's viewpoint. Maintain those photographes with your warranty documents.

Warranties that really matter

Roof service warranties fall under 2 pails: producer and also workmanship. Producer protection starts with component defects as well as, when boosted, may reach body coverage that includes tear-off as well as fingertip in the event of a qualifying breakdown. The fine print concerns. Several "life time" manufacturer's warranties are actually pro-rated after a specific duration. Improved manufacturer's warranties commonly call for registration due to the installer and might be transferable the moment. Request a copy of the true certificate, certainly not simply a brochure.

Workmanship covers the work and particulars the company is accountable for, generally for a defined condition that varies coming from 5 to 25 years. I choose handiwork insurance coverage that is actually long good enough to cover several seasons of weather designs and that the contractor can assist. A 25-year guarantee coming from a contractor with a 1 year performance history is actually less calming than a 10-year guarantee from a company that has offered New Jersey customers for many years. If you prepare to offer within a couple of years, transferability could be a selling aspect. Realty representatives in the place recognize the distinction in between an invoice as well as a registered device warranty.
